    I took alot of risk with this pair in that the sizing was a full size up (10D brannock, went with 11 as recommended) and I’ve never worn a pair of high quality Chelsea boots before. Very minimal room for errors here lol. Thankfully, Clayton came in clutch with a great sizing recommendation and they fit phenomenally. I was concerned that the crepe sole, as comfortable as it is, wouldn’t be durable and a mid-dome resole would be in order but as it turns out, it lasted perfectly fine through some fairly intense use from me. I do look forward to trying a non-crepe sole option and hope Project Pandion will try other options as they grow and expand. But the sole was super comfy, and as part of a regular rotation it will likely last longer than 6 months. Phenomenal pair, phenomenal experience.     I work in an office setting in education and these were my companion throughout the entirety of the dome. I’m also an avid car enthusiast and diy’er around the home, so these saw a broad set of conditions. I’ve done a full rear-end rebuild of my car, regular maintenance, building a trailer, and projects around the house. As refined as these are, they took every bit of what I and my random projects through at them - excel sheets, or sheets of drywall.

    I don’t know the specifics of the leather, actually, but my goodness did it age quickly and well. They’ve developed a deep and rich color that I’ve come to adore. I did use a bit of bick 4 and or VSC to keep the leather hydrated throughout the process and it’s proven to hold well. Given that I work in an office environment I’ve had to maintain some semblance of presentability and this pair allowed me to do that with ease, with minimal care.

    These were built very well. Everything about them is top-notch. I put these through fairly irregular conditions and they managed to hold up. I did break a few stitches on the pull-tab but it will be a simple stitching job to repair them. Excited to resole these and wear them for years to come.
